MC642DR2 by Onsemi

MC642DR2 by Onsemi is a Motion Control IC with 8 terminals, operating voltage of 3-5V, and peak reflow temp of 240 °C. Ideal for Brush DC Motor Controllers, it has a small outline package and dual terminal position for precise control in applications requiring motion management.

Manufacturer Highlights

Onsemi

Established in 1999, Onsemi is a leading global provider of power and image-sensing technologies. They are dedicated to building a better future for the automotive, industrial, cloud, medical, and IoT markets. Onsemi's core technologies include analog, digital, and mixed-signal products that offer innovative solutions for advanced automotive systems; highly reliable power management products for industrial applications; low-cost imaging solutions for medical equipment and consumer electronics; and robust communication architectures for the Internet of Things (IoT).
